Professional Biography

In addition to her time at Camelback Dermatology & Skin Surgery, Dr. Kristine Romine holds a position as adjunct faculty at Midwestern University, Glendale, Arizona campus, educating medical students, residents, and physician assistant students.

Dr. Romine received her Medical Degree, with the highest honors, from the Medical College of Wisconsin in Milwaukee, Wisconsin. She then moved home to Phoenix to help care for her ailing father and completed a residency in Internal Medicine and chief residency in Internal Medicine, both at Good Samaritan Regional Medical Center in Phoenix, Arizona. She then pursued and completed a residency in Dermatology & Mohs surgery training at Southern Illinois University School of Medicine in Springfield, Illinois.

She served as Chief Resident and is honored to be the first graduating resident from this highly successful program. Dr. Romine moved to a beautiful part of the country to begin private practice with a well-established group in Oak Ridge, TN for five years, however, the dream of starting her own practice remained one of her goals.

In the summer of 2003, Dr. Romine moved back to her home and founded Camelback Dermatology & Skin Surgery, which has become a premier private dermatology practice. Mohs Micrographic Surgery

Highly specialized technique with the highest available cure rate of any skin cancer treatment while ensuring minimal sacrifice of normal, uninvolved tissues. This procedure is followed by the best cosmetic reconstruction possible, conveniently performed on the same day by Dr. Romine.

Neuromodulators (Jeuveau, Dysport, Botox, Xeomin)

  • Extremely safe, non-invasive, and a virtually painless way to erase lines anywhere on the face.
  • Relaxes the muscles in the face by intercepting the signal from the nerve ending to the muscle, therefore diminishing the lines and wrinkles.
  • Can prevent lines at rest and shape the face. Dr. Romine’s “eyebrow shaping” is especially sought after.
  • Lasts approximately 3 to 4 months, and if maintained continuously, the same results can last up to 6 months.
